Pallet Handling Equipment Market Forecast and Outlook 2025 to 2035

The global pallet handling equipment market is projected to reach USD 80.9 billion by 2035, recording an absolute increase of USD 30.9 billion over the forecast period. The market is valued at USD 50.0 billion in 2025 and is set to rise at a CAGR of 4.9% during the assessment period.

The overall market size is expected to grow by approximately 1.6 times during the same period, supported by increasing e-commerce penetration and rising demand for warehouse automation solutions worldwide, driving investments in automated material handling systems and smart logistics technologies globally.

Pallet Handling Equipment Market Year-over-Year Forecast 2025 to 2035

Between 2025 and 2029, the pallet handling equipment market is projected to expand from USD 50.0 billion to USD 60.0 billion, resulting in a value increase of USD 10.0 billion, which represents 32.4% of the total forecast growth for the period. This phase of development will be shaped by rising demand for warehouse automation and material handling efficiency improvements in logistics operations, product innovation in electric-powered pallet equipment with advanced battery technologies, as well as expanding integration with warehouse management systems and IoT-enabled fleet monitoring platforms. Companies are establishing competitive positions through investment in manufacturing capacity expansion, dealer network development, and strategic market penetration across logistics, retail, and industrial manufacturing applications.

From 2029 to 2035, the market is forecast to grow from USD 60.0 billion to USD 80.9 billion, adding another USD 20.9 billion, which constitutes 67.6% of the overall expansion. This period is expected to be characterized by the expansion of automated pallet handling solutions including autonomous mobile equipment and robotic systems tailored for specific warehouse requirements, strategic collaborations between equipment manufacturers and warehouse automation integrators, and an enhanced focus on sustainability standards and zero-emission material handling technologies. The growing emphasis on e-commerce fulfillment center automation and rising adoption of smart warehouse technologies with predictive maintenance capabilities will drive demand for comprehensive pallet handling equipment solutions across diverse industrial applications.

By Product Type, Which Segment Accounts for the Dominant Market Share?

Pallet Handling Equipment Market Analysis By Product Type

The pallet jacks segment represents the dominant force in the pallet handling equipment market, capturing approximately 35.8% of total market share in 2025. This established product category encompasses solutions featuring proven reliability and versatile operation capabilities, including manual and electric pallet jack variants that enable efficient ground-level pallet transportation and order picking support across all warehouse and distribution center applications.

The pallet jacks segment's market leadership stems from its superior accessibility advantages, with equipment capable of addressing diverse material handling requirements while maintaining cost-effective acquisition pricing and broad dealer availability across all warehouse operation scales.

The pallet trucks segment maintains substantial market share, serving warehouse operators who require powered pallet movement with enhanced load capacity for longer distance horizontal transportation tasks across distribution centers and manufacturing facilities. Pallet stackers hold meaningful market presence through vertical stacking capabilities enabling space-efficient storage in facilities with limited floor space but adequate ceiling height.

The pallet conveyors segment demonstrates the fastest growing category with a CAGR of 6.2%, driven by warehouse automation adoption and e-commerce fulfillment center preference for continuous material flow systems enabling high-throughput operations. This segment benefits from integration with automated sortation systems and proven performance in reducing manual handling requirements across modern distribution facilities.

Within the overall market, manual pallet jacks command substantial adoption, driven by warehouse operator preference for low-cost entry-level solutions where equipment simplicity complements routine pallet movement tasks in traditional warehouse operations. This configuration benefits from minimal maintenance requirements and straightforward operation without power system dependencies.

The others segment encompasses specialized equipment including pallet inverters, tilters, and custom handling solutions for specific industrial applications requiring unique pallet manipulation capabilities.

By Automation Level, Which Segment Accounts for the Largest Market Share?

Pallet Handling Equipment Market Analysis By Automation Level

Manual equipment dominates the pallet handling equipment market landscape with a 52.7% market share in 2025, reflecting the extensive utilization of operator-controlled pallet handling solutions across traditional warehouse operations and cost-conscious logistics facilities worldwide. The manual segment's market leadership is reinforced by warehouse operator preferences for straightforward equipment operation, low acquisition costs, and flexible deployment capabilities combined with minimal infrastructure requirements in conventional material handling environments.

Within this segment, manual pallet jacks represent the predominant configuration, driven by operator preference for simple hydraulic-powered equipment where physical pumping action complements low-intensity pallet movement tasks in smaller warehouse operations. This equipment category benefits from established market presence and widespread familiarity among warehouse workers.

The semi-automatic segment represents an important automation category, demonstrating steady adoption through electric-powered pallet handling equipment requiring operator guidance but providing motorized propulsion reducing physical effort in medium-throughput warehouse operations. This segment benefits from balanced capabilities addressing productivity improvement while maintaining operator control and avoiding full automation complexity.

The automatic segment demonstrates the fastest growing category with a CAGR of 5.3%, showing exceptional expansion through specialized requirements for autonomous pallet handling, sensor-guided navigation systems, and unmanned material transportation in advanced fulfillment centers. This segment benefits from warehouse automation trends and technical innovation enabling efficient unmanned operation that addresses labor shortage concerns and continuous facility operation requirements.

What are the Drivers, Restraints, and Key Trends of the Pallet Handling Equipment Market?

The market is driven by three concrete demand factors tied to operational outcomes. First, exponential e-commerce growth and omnichannel retail expansion create increasing demand for efficient pallet handling equipment, with warehouse throughput capacity representing a critical competitive factor for logistics service providers worldwide, requiring comprehensive equipment availability. Second, warehouse automation initiatives and labor shortage mitigation strategies drive increased adoption of semi-automatic and automatic pallet handling solutions, with many distribution centers implementing material handling automation programs and smart warehouse technologies by 2030. Third, technological advancements in electric propulsion systems and lithium-ion battery technologies enable more sustainable and productive material handling equipment that improves operational efficiency while reducing emissions and energy consumption compared to internal combustion alternatives.

Market restraints include high capital investment requirements for automated pallet handling systems and extended ROI timelines that can challenge warehouse operators in justifying advanced equipment investments, particularly in operations where material handling volumes remain moderate and existing manual processes prove adequate for throughput demands. Integration complexity with warehouse management systems and facility infrastructure poses another significant challenge, as automated equipment deployment depends on coordinated facility modifications and IT system integration, potentially affecting implementation timelines and total project costs. Skilled operator availability for advanced equipment operation and maintenance creates additional challenges for fleet management, demanding comprehensive training programs and technical support infrastructure.

Key trends indicate accelerated adoption of lithium-ion battery technology in electric pallet handling equipment, particularly in North America and Europe, where warehouse operators demonstrate preference for fast-charging capabilities and maintenance-free power systems over traditional lead-acid batteries. Connectivity and telematics integration trends toward fleet management platforms with equipment utilization monitoring and predictive maintenance capabilities enable optimized asset deployment that maximizes equipment availability and reduces unexpected downtime. However, the market thesis could face disruption if significant advances in autonomous mobile robot alternatives or major shifts toward goods-to-person automation systems reduce reliance on traditional pallet handling equipment in next-generation fulfillment centers.

Competitive Landscape of the Pallet Handling Equipment Market

Pallet Handling Equipment Market Analysis By Company

The pallet handling equipment market features approximately 20-25 meaningful players with moderate concentration, where the top three companies control roughly 28-32% of global market share through established product portfolios and extensive dealer networks. Competition centers on product reliability, service capabilities, and dealer network strength rather than price competition alone.

Market leaders include KION Group AG, Toyota Industries Corporation, and Jungheinrich AG, which maintain competitive advantages through comprehensive pallet handling equipment portfolios, proven engineering excellence, and deep expertise in the material handling sector, creating strong customer relationships among logistics providers and warehouse operators. These companies leverage established dealer relationships and ongoing product development initiatives to defend market positions while expanding into automated equipment categories and electric propulsion technologies.

Challengers encompass Crown Equipment Corporation and Hyster-Yale Materials Handling, Inc., which compete through specialized product innovations and strong market presence in key geographic regions with comprehensive service network capabilities. Material handling specialists, including Mitsubishi Logisnext Co., Ltd., Komatsu Ltd., and Doosan Corporation, focus on specific equipment categories or regional markets, offering differentiated capabilities in electric pallet handling systems, heavy-duty applications, and emerging market solutions.

Regional manufacturers including Hangcha Group Co., Ltd., Anhui Heli Co., Ltd., and Clark Material Handling Company create competitive dynamics through cost-competitive product offerings and local market understanding, particularly in high-growth markets including China and Asia Pacific where price sensitivity and local service capabilities provide advantages for regionally focused manufacturers with established distribution networks.

Market dynamics favor companies that combine proven equipment reliability with comprehensive dealer networks that address the complete value chain from equipment selection through operator training, maintenance services, and fleet management support. Strategic emphasis on electric propulsion technology, lithium-ion battery integration, and connectivity-enabled fleet management platforms enables differentiation in increasingly automation-conscious and sustainability-focused warehouse operations across developed and emerging markets.
